The Kettle Moraine School District

The Kettle Moraine School District (KMSD) cultivates academic excellence, living out our vision to prepare, inspire and empower all 3,500 students within KM. Covering 90 square miles, the District serves all or portions of the following municipalities: City of Delafield, Town of Delafield, Village of Dousman, Town of Eagle, Town of Genesee, Village of North Prairie, Town of Ottawa, Town of Sullivan, Village of Summit, and Village of Wales.

KMSD operates five elementary schools, one middle school, five high schools, and one alternative program. More information about the District can be found at www.kmsd.edu.

Role and Responsibilities

The District seeks a .8 FTE Occupational Therapist beginning with the 2026-2027 school year. This district-wide position is part of a collaborative Occupational Therapy team within the Student Services Department.

A successful candidate for this position is an excellent communicator and collaborator, is an active participant in the District's student services team, and is able to build positive relationships with students, parents, and staff. Candidates ideally also have strong connections with, and are able to collaborate with, community therapy providers.

Responsibilities include:

  • Providing direct and consultative occupational therapy services to a school-based population

  • Participating in evaluations and multidisciplinary special education teams

  • Collaborating with staff, families, and related service providers to support student needs

  • Supporting student participation and access within the educational environment

  • Maintaining appropriate documentation and compliance requirements

  • Working collaboratively as part of the District's Occupational Therapy team

Additional qualifications include:

  • School age experience preferred

  • Autism experience desired

  • Knowledge, skills, and experience appropriate for the position including writing and computer literacy skills

  • Strong interpersonal skills, with the ability to work successfully and positively with staff, students, and parents in a school environment

  • Must possess a current driver's license

Required Education, Experience and Credentials

  • Master's degree required

  • Must possess or be eligible for Department of Safety and Professional Services License

  • Must possess or be eligible for Wisconsin Occupational Therapist licensure
